Bitcoin Challenges and Considerations

There may be some advantages to using it. Bitcoin in the aviation business is the future of crypto integration, but there will also be some problems. The unpredictable nature of cryptocurrency prices is a major cause for worry. Airline pricing practices are called into. Doubt by the dramatic price fluctuations of Bitcoin. Airlines could have to use price models that change in response. To the market value of Bitcoin if they want to get around this problem.

Bitcoin Challenges and Considerations

Regulatory compliance is another obstacle. Cryptocurrency regulations are still developing on a worldwide scale, and different governments’ views on digital currency usage are diverse. Airlines that operate on a global scale will have to deal with these regulatory challenges if they want to offer their customers the convenience of using cryptocurrencies for payment without breaking any rules.
